Why does my pet need regular grooming?

Routine grooming of your pet doesn’t just keeps your dog’s coat looking great, but it also helps preserve your dog’s fur and physical health and wellbeing. When your dog gets groomed, it helps it avoid painful matting and knots in their fur, eliminates the development of bacteria and hot-spots (dermatitis), and keeps thedog free from pests such as ticks. Within your dog’s grooming appointment, your Moose Lake dog groomer will look out for lumps and injuries that could progress into a health problem.


How often should my pet be groomed?

Grooming requirements for your pet will differ depending on the pet’s habbits, breed and coat. Generally, dogs with short coats like Beagles, Bulldogs and Labradors need less grooming compared to dogs with long coats including Poodles, Border Collies and Pomeranians. Normally, most pet owners schedule frequent grooming every month. For puppies and dogs who have not been groomed yet, more consistent burshing at home should be done to get them used to being handled and to prevent grooming issues as they grow up. What’s the difference between a pet bathing and grooming service?

Dog bathing services include: 1-3 sets of shampoo, 1 round of conditioner, hand-dry as permitted by dog, brushing and/or comb out.

Dog grooming incorporate: Everything included above in bathing as well as a full cut/style based on breed standards and/or your personal requests, nails cut, and ears cleaned.

How regularly should you bathe a pet?

Quick answer is, four weeks. While the occurrence of bathing might be different for each pet dog, according to family pet experts, that a great rule to follow is to wash your canine every 4 weeks. This will help to keep their skin and coat tidy and keep their natural oils spread.

Can you cut a double coated dog?

You can still cut a great deal of the coat off but not shave so close as to shave undercoat. Get rid of as much of the undercoat as possible before cutting the outer coat. This may allow you to pick a bit much shorter guard comb option. Don’t just rake the jacket or back of the dog.
